Thoughts

The Internet is not a truck

You may or may not have heard about the serious gaffe on the part of Senator Ted Stevens (R), who is Chairman of the Senate Committee on Commerce, Science, and Transportation. He voted against the Net Neutrality Act, and gave a speech on the Senate floor to explain his actions. He may have been better off not saying anything.

By giving this speech that keeps on truckin’, Senator Stevens has shown that he wasn’t knowledgeable enough about the issue to even speak about it, much less vote on it. It worries me that he’s in charge of a committee charged with deciding on matters as important as science, commerce and transportation, when his understanding of the Internet is that it’s a “it’s not a truck, it’s a series of tubes” that can get “clogged up”. I wonder which telecom lobbyist fed him that analogy. At any rate, the aftermath of the speech is haunting him, and one of the funniest takes comes from The Daily Show’s Jon Stewart.

I am reminded of an Abraham Lincoln quote: “Better to remain silent and be thought a fool than to speak out and remove all doubt.”

Standard
Thoughts

To buy or not to buy an Apple

Updated 3/7/08: My opinion has changed quite a bit since I wrote this post. I am now going to get a 15″ MacBook Pro after working on a Windows laptop for the past two years. Feel free to read this further though, because it shows how far things have come since then.

I’ve been doing a lot of research lately, because I’m looking at buying a new laptop. I’ve got this terrible dichotomy in my head. On one hand, I love Macs, and I’d love to get a Mac, but on the other hand, most of the work I do (web development stuff) is still handcuffed to Windows. It’s not minor stuff, either: Access, SQL Server, ASP, ASP.NET.

Yes, I know, I can run Windows on the Mac with Boot Camp now, but have you taken a look at the caveats? Apple’s had to write the Windows drivers for the Apple hardware, and certain things simply won’t work. Among them are: the Apple Remote Control, the Apple Wireless Bluetooth keyboard and mouse, Apple USB Modem, the sudden motion sensor, the ambient light sensor, and, most importantly, the built-in iSight camera.

The very reasons I want to get an Apple – fantastic design, tight integration when it comes to software and hardware, obsessive attention to detail – are stopping me from getting one. Since I’ll need to run Windows on it, and my cool Apple hardware won’t work with Windows, what’s the point? I’ll be forever shutting down either Mac OS or Windows XP in order to use the features I want out of each system. Want to use iChat to talk with my wife? Oops, need to boot up in Mac OS. Need to do a bit of development work? Oops, got to boot up in Windows. Got to use Skype Video Chat? Double oops there, since only the Windows version can use a webcam, and iSight doesn’t work in Windows!

As if laptop hard drives aren’t small enough, I’ll need to partition the drive and share it with Windows. Not cool! On the one hand, I want to handle photos, music and videos on the Mac, filling up the drive with that stuff. On the other hand, I need to do development work and create large graphics in Photoshop and sites in Dreamweaver, both of which are Windows licenses, by the way. I work with large files there as well, and I know I’ll fill up that drive. What am I supposed to do? Shuffle files between the two operating systems using an external drive? Sounds easy enough, until you realize that Mac OS doesn’t read NTFS partitions and Windows doesn’t read Mac drives. Huh? Yup, it means you can’t copy files bigger than 4GB to that external drive, since it needs to be formatted in FAT.

Oh yes, let me not forget about emulation/virtualization software… Or rather, let me forget. I still shudder at the dismal performance of Virtual PC on my PowerBook G4 or my iMac G5. Yuck! Everything crawled, including the web browser. Copying files back and forth between the operating systems, although it was only a drag-and-drop operation, was excruciatingly slow. Running software like Dreamweaver took forever, needless to say. Virtualization software like VMWare, running Windows on Windows, albeit a little faster, was still slow in the desktop version. Although the speed should improve if virtualization software is run on the new Intel Macs, I don’t hold high hopes for it.

There are plenty of caveats with virtualization, other than performance. Software doesn’t always behave as expected, because it’s not a real computer, and certain things simply aren’t available. Then there’s that always disappointing jump between the real OS and the virtual OS. Although it’s as easy as Alt+Tab on Windows or Command+Tab on the Mac, the performance hit is depressing every time one needs to use the virtual machine. I tried other emulation software as well. Q, was one of them, and although the interface was nicer than Virtual PC’s, it still disappointed. No, no thanks.

I’ll let Parallels talk about how fast their virtualization is all they want. I’ll believe it when I see it encode video and run the latest versions of Photoshop and Visual Studio at near the full speed of the CPU. Meanwhile, I’ve had enough of emulation/virtualization. It may be good for servers, as VMWare is proving with their Enterprise suite of products, but it’s not good when one’s computing needs involve lots of high-availability graphics, memory and processing power.

It seems like I’m hopelessly caught between Scylla and Charybdis, not knowing where to turn, part of me wanting Mac OS and part of me needing Windows. What to do? Nothing to do but to hold off for now, and hope that either Apple or Windows get their act together for people like me.

Standard
Thoughts

The Ultimate Star Wars Personality Test

Just took this thing, and found out I’m Qui-Gon Jinn. Okay, interesting. I should mention I haven’t seen any of the newer Star Wars movies. Oh wait, I did see the first one the came out, I think. It was so long ago…

Standard
Thoughts

China's growing energy problem, and the US policy quandary

Just read an article written by someone at AP and published on MSNBC, entitled “World feels China’s growing thirst for oil“. I wish they’d publish author names as well! This was a very well-written article, and full of insights into the issue.

If you thought China’s energy demands are small still compared to the US, you’d be right, but what you may not know is that they’re growing at a much larger rate than US demands. What this means is that oil companies in China, a country short of energy reserves of any kind other than coal, have been busy bees for the last decade, striking deals all over the world to meet demands.

China is now competing directly with Japan for energy, and indirectly with the US. All of this leads to tension, especially when China tries to strike up deals that lock the oil reserves only for its use, and when they support abusive regimes in countries like Iran and Sudan, undermining US foreign policy.

If you think this isn’t serious, think again. Here’s a quote from president Bush: “Oil — the dependence upon oil is a national security problem, and an economic security problem.” To back up his words, the US has built a strong naval presence in the Malacca straits, the narrow passage through which most of the traffic from the Middle East and Africa moves on its way to East Asia. This concern isn’t partisan. Democrats – Joe Lieberman being one of them – agree with Bush’s characterization.

I recently read through a World Bank report that I can’t share here, which said that China’s energy demands will only grow. They’re exploring many routes, one of which is hydroenergy, most of their energy still comes from coal, and oil needs will continue to increase.

My take on it is this: the problem is that they’re the biggest manufacturing center in the world. Companies everywhere have shifted their production facilities to China because of its cheap labor costs and lax environmental standards. So it’s a bit hypocritical to expect China to regulate its energy use while they’re making most of the products for the Western world.

The point is, the industrial portion of the global economy has to reside somewhere, and China’s the place right now. I don’t foresee a decrease in that sort of energy consumption as a whole – the world population’s increasing, not decreasing. If China decreases its production, factories will have to be built somewhere else to meet demand.

To see how truly complex this problem is, you have to look at the relationship between China and the US. They’re propping up the US economy by investing heavily in our bonds and economy. We also depend on them for various of our manufacturing needs, whether we like it or not. China could easily hurt our economy by withholding investment. We’ve got a Communist country propping up a capitalist country. Do you see the irony in this? We have to plead with them to regulate their currency price in order to add more value to our dollar, and we threaten them with military force (very subtly, but effectively) in the Malacca Straits and other places, like Taiwan, which is another hot button issue. Isn’t it a messed up world?

While all of this is happening, we aren’t getting our act together when it comes to reducing our energy needs and investing in renewable energy. We complain when the price at the pump goes to $3, when we should think about conserving energy, especially when it comes to automobile use. We are still privileged in the US. We enjoy low prices for energy while the rest of the world pays $5 to $7 per gallon. We, the general public, keep blaming the oil companies and calling them our enemies, when they’re trying to help meet growing demand with dwindling supplies. We expect oil to be there when we fuel up at the pump, yet we don’t realize how volatile oil markets can be, for many reasons, political and environmental ones ranking at the top of the list.

We should wake up and thank God we’re so privileged in the US. Most of us don’t realize it. I’m writing this from Romania, where oil prices are around $6 per gallon, and most people make about $200 per month. Do the math and see if you could live with that! It’s time we woke up and started conserving, and it’s also time automobile manufacturers and other equipment manufacturers started making products that are more energy efficient. It’s also time city planners started building cities that are more pedestrian-friendly, with broad sidewalks and short walks to shops and other public attractions. We should do all this before we get into real trouble because of our thirst for oil. I don’t think any of us want global conflict on this issue.

Standard
Thoughts

Sporadic posts for the next couple of weeks

I’ve had a family emergency and my time will be taken up with it for the next two weeks. I’ll set the site to publish photos during this time, and I may or may not get a chance to write. I’ll see.

Standard